Progress Toward Success

I have stated many times that being a leader isn't a sit back and relax role. It is one you must continue to work at and grow if you want to be successful. If you want to leave a leadership legacy then you must also continue to progress spiritually. Your faith is important to your success and the success of those around you.

Today it is your spiritual progress that we will look at. How are you progressing spiritually? There are a number of things you can do that will help you grow spiritually.

  • Read God's Word - You should do this everyday
  • Spend time at church learning - You should at least go once a week
  • Serve - Serve in your church or at other charities. Volunteer your time and you will reap great reward.

How does this help you leave a leadership legacy? When you progress spiritually you are more fulfilled and when you are fulfilled you do a better job. Make sure you are progressing in your spiritual life.

Then if you want competent employees follow this verse with what you train and teach your employees.

Proverbs 22:6 "Train up a child in the way he should go, and when he is old he will not depart from it."

If you show people the right way to do their job they will learn and do a great job. If you also give them direction in their careers they will also show progress and will be better employees.

Leave that leadership legacy by growing spiritually and training your people so they also grow. You will have a stronger organization.
